Hello last year was the first year we had elves and it was a blast. How do you bring them back each year. The first year was easy because I just used the letters here. Do you have your kids write a letter to santa asking for the elves to come back. Do the elves write and tell the kids they are coming. Any info or tidbits would be greatly appreciated.

Btw I have talked 2-3 of my friends into getting elves this year. It's going to be so much fun. We are going to have an elf planning meeting lol.

hi,

i do get my kids to write to santa (included in their gifts they would like letter we send to royal mail who reply) asking for our elves by name to come back and visit. our elves have already sent an email saying santa has said they can come back to us as long as all of their north pole jobs are done and our kids write to him....

This will be the second year for us as well. My girls are still a bit young for writing a letter, so I am going to have the elves send them a letter letting them know they will be arriving. It will be December 1st for us. I am not sure yet whether the elves will advise of the date in their letter or not. I guess if they do, we can make a big deal on November 30th of making sure their rooms are tidy and they are ready!

I need to get to planning as well. I will prob have their mail box show up this week w/ a Christmas candy treat in it and a letter saying they are assigned to be back here again this year and wanting to be sure we will be home Thankgiving (b/c they usually arive Thanksgiving day) We will have to put a letter back saying no and giving them my parents address so they can show up there this year. That will be something different for all of us.
